无纺布型锂离子电池隔膜的研究进展 被引量:3

Study on non-woven separator of lithium battery
原文传递
导出
摘要 锂离子电池隔膜是隔离正、负极,同时能够让锂离子在正负极间自由通过的多孔隔膜材料。综述了无纺布型锂离子电池隔膜的结构性能特点,以及该材料制备过程中的孔径控制、热闭合作用等关键技术的研究进展。 The separator of lithium battery is a kind of porous film which is used to separate the positive and negative and form the path of ion. The structure and properties of the non-woven separator and research progress in this field such as technology about pore size and "shut-down" were introduced.
出处 《化工新型材料》 CAS CSCD 北大核心 2009年第10期26-28,共3页 New Chemical Materials
关键词 锂离子电池 隔膜 无纺布 孔径控制 热闭合作用 lithium battery, separator, non-woven fabrics, pore size, shut-down
